I feel that most of the exhaust systems out for these cars are not so good. In reality most of the craftsmanship is sub par. The stainless used is not great quality and most of the systems that I see pictured have a lot of tell tale features that identify them as being made in China.

 

I have tested one of the exhausts before and after that claims pretty significant gains but our results were less than stellar. The company advertises slightly over a 30HP gain which is a tremendous jump. The reality is that it was a 23 HP loss. That's a 50+ HP swing in the wrong direction!!!!! The customer was disappointed to say the least but he is now more than satisfied because he loves the sound and it shoots monstrous flames. If that is what you are ultimately looking for then you will find a lot of good choices available for these cars. If it were me I would not have really expected to see the 30+ horsepower gain but I would have never imagined that I would see a loss and that the loss would be so significant.

 

I suggest that you do a little due diligence when buying a system for your car because you probably won't be getting what you think you will be getting.

 

If I was looking to buy an exhaust that I wanted to be engineered well and well thought out I would probably wait for the system from Akrapovic. It is probably the most expensive system available for the car but you do usually get what you pay for.

 

The bottom line is that you purchased an Aventador and most people are installing exhaust systems that are not worthy to be installed on a Honda.

20 minutes ago, Speed Demon said:

Which exhaust is best for power while still sounding good? Powercraft? Gintani? Other? 

The ones that don't purely neck down to 1 pipe. The following have a minimum of 2.5" for each bank throughout the entire exhaust: 

Akrapovic; Fabspeed; Quicksilver; Tubi Inconel Capristo; Kline; Novitec (non-race)
